개인 자료란 (JE)

  서버 커뮤니티

Profile 마크초보레오 대표칭호 없음
Profile

질문하기 리소스팩

blockbench 아이템 놓는법

2020.06.18 조회 수 1169 추천 수 0

안녕하세요

제가 멋있는 무기가 있는 리소스팩을 만들어 보고 싶어서 blockbench라는 프로그램을 깔았는데

막상 깔고 보니까 어떻게 아이템을 작업공간에 넣는지 모르겠더라구요

어떻게 작업공간에 아이템을 넣는지 그리고 어떻게 조작을 하고 사용하는지 알려주시면 감사하겠습니다!

인터넷에 30분 동안 리서치를 해 봤지만! 안나왔어요...

여기라면 기술자 분들이 많으니까 희망을 가지고 글을 올려봅니다!!!!!

2개의 댓글

서재형
2020.06.28

음... 좀 설명하기가 어렵네요. 장문으로 할게요.

일단 폴더를 만들어요. 리소스팩 폴더. 그 안에는 assests 폴더, pack.mcmeta, pack.png를 만들어요.

pack.mcmeta의 내용은 노트패드++나 워드패드로 여시고

{

"pack": {

"pack_format": 팩포맷,

"description": "설명"

}

}

팩포맷: 1.6.1~1.8.9는 1, 1.9~1.10.2는 2, 1.11~1.12.2는 3, 1.13~1.14.4는 4, 그 위로는 5로 하세요.

pack.png는 원하는 사진을 넣으시면 됨다

assests에는 minecraft 폴더를 만드시고 그 안에 models 폴더, textures 폴더를 만드세요.

textures 폴더에는 썼던 텍스쳐들을 넣으시면 되는데 custom이라는 폴더를 만들고 그 안에 넣는걸 추천드려요.

models 폴더에는 item 폴더를 만들고 그 안에 바꿀 아이템의 json파일을 넣으시면 되는데 그건 .minecraft의 version에 원하는 버젼을 압축풀기하고 assests > minecraft > models > item 에 있어요.

그걸 열어서 여기부터 중요합니다. 일단 1.14 이상이라고 가정하고 할게요.

{

"parent": "item/generated",

"textures": {

"layer0": "item/아이템"

}

}

보통 이런 형식으로 되있을 텐데(generated은 다를 수 있음)

{

"parent": "item/generated",

"textures": {

"layer0": "item/아이템"

},

"overrides": [

{"predicate": {"custom_model_data": 1},"model": "item/아이템"},

{"predicate": {"custom_model_data": 2},"model": "item/나중에"}

]

}

이렇게 바꿔버리세요

그리고 블록벤치에서 모델 저장을 한다음 방금 그 파일과 같은 경로에 넣고

나중에를 그 저장한 모델의 이름으로 바꿔요. 그럼 끝이에요.

이걸 처음 만들었던 폴더 통째로 zip으로 압축하고 resourcepack 폴더로 옮겨요.

그리고 마크에 들어가요. 리소스팩을 적용해요. /give @p 아이템{CustomModelData:2} 로 아이템을 지급받으세요.

그럽 완전 끝이죠. 어때요, 참 쉽죠?

마크초보레오
2020.06.28
@서재형

오~~

감사합니다!!!!